What numbers does set B contain?
B={ x | x is an odd integer, 1≤ x≤7 }
From the exercise, we see that B contains the odd integer numbers starting at 1 and ending at 7. If the variable x describes these set elements, then we will have that the set B is made of the elements x such that every x is an odd integer number greater than or equal to 1 and less than or equal to 7. We can write it in set-builder notation in the following way.
